Iantha is an unincorporated community in Barton County, Missouri.[3] It is located six miles west of Lamar.

Iantha was founded in 1881.[5] The community most likely was named after an early settler.[6] A post office called Iantha was established in 1881, and remained in operation until 1885.[7]
